The medical device industry is experiencing a significant transformation, particularly in the realm of international trade. As manufacturers and suppliers look to expand their reach, understanding the dynamics of B2B medical device exports becomes crucial for success.
In recent years, the demand for medical devices has surged worldwide. Factors such as an aging population, an increase in chronic diseases, and advancements in technology drive this growth. As a result, B2B wholesalers are increasingly seeking opportunities in international markets.
To unlock these markets, manufacturers must adapt their products to meet local regulations, standards, and consumer preferences. This requires a deep understanding of each target market's unique landscape.
Establishing partnerships with local distributors and suppliers is essential for successful B2B exports. These collaborations enhance the manufacturer's market presence and provide valuable insights into local market trends and consumer behavior.
Efficient logistics and supply chain management are critical components of successful exports. Manufacturers must ensure that their products are delivered on time and meet all regulatory requirements. This involves selecting the right packaging, transportation, and storage solutions.
Investing in technology can streamline the export process and improve the overall efficiency of operations. From supply chain management software to e-commerce platforms, leveraging technology can lead to significant cost savings.
In conclusion, B2B medical device exports present vast opportunities for manufacturers willing to adapt and innovate. By understanding global market trends, building strong partnerships, and leveraging technology, companies can achieve remarkable success in the international arena.
